Output 8ecac3fb27f8a4937d7b1016acd2c8f3961436d63f107e2ffd6252a695a90e23:1

value
132601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b67ba95b16773024f511d9744cafcd30533deb8 OP_EQUAL
address
3P9iyq87ZNoVYNYL3zzA9C5S8exLafsnQT
transaction
8ecac3fb27f8a4937d7b1016acd2c8f3961436d63f107e2ffd6252a695a90e23
confirmations
230754
spent
true